The antithrombotic agent danaparoid sodium (Orgaran, formerly Org 10172 and Lomoparan) is a mixture of the following glycosaminoglycans:

  • Heparan sulphate 83%


  • Dermatan sulphate 12%


  • Chondroitin sulphate 5%
  • Orgaran exerts its major anticoagulant effect by catalysing inactivation of factor Xa by Antithrombin.

    It also has some anti-Thrombin (IIa) effect but the ratio of anti-Xa to anti-IIa effect is greater than 28:1.

    Orgaran is a non-heparin of proven efficacy in thrombotic disorders and is approved and available for use in the UK for the treatment of HIT complicated by thromboembolism.

    Orgaran has been recommended as a heparin substitution therapy under the guidelines established by the ACCP for the management of HIT (Recommendation Grade 1B)18.
